The historic fair of the quintessential Christmas sweet, between devotion to the Madonna del Castello and deliciousness
The Fiera del Torrone di Carpenedolo is one of the oldest and most characteristic events in the province of Brescia. Its origins date back to 1787, when the fair was established in close connection with the Feast of the Madonna del Castello, celebrated on December 8th. Since then, every year, around the solemnity of the Immaculate Conception, the historic center of Carpenedolo fills with stalls and the aroma of nougat, in a union of religious devotion and confectionery tradition.
The heart of the fair is, of course, nougat (torrone), the quintessential Christmas sweet, offered here by the best producers from all over Italy: crumbly or soft nougat, with almonds, hazelnuts, chocolate, in the infinite variations that make this dessert a symbol of Italian Christmas. The streets of the historic center turn into a paradise for gourmets, where you can taste and buy specialties to bring home for the holidays.
Alongside the nougat stands, the fair features a rich market of hobbyists and artisans, ideal for finding original gift ideas for the holidays. The atmosphere is typical of Advent, with lights, decorations, and moments of music and entertainment that accompany visitors along the way. It's an opportunity to experience Christmas in a village setting, authentic and welcoming.
The fair remains inextricably linked to the devotion to the Madonna del Castello, whose sanctuary overlooks the Municipality of Carpenedolo from the top of the hill. The bond between faith and popular festival is what makes this event special: not just a commercial fair, but an event that tells the soul of a community in the Bassa Bresciana and its centuries-old history.
The 2026 edition of the Fiera del Torrone di Carpenedolo is expected around the Immaculate Conception period, around December 8th, coinciding with the Feast of the Madonna del Castello. Indicative dates are December 6-8, to be confirmed by Pro Loco Carpenedolo. As tradition dictates, the historic center will host stands from the best producers of the famous Christmas sweet, from all over Italy, along with a market of hobbyists and artisans offering Christmas gift ideas. The detailed program will be published by Pro Loco in the weeks leading up to the event.
